Crafting a Symbiotic Future: Regenerative Ecology in Action

The Earth's ecosystems are fragile, facing unprecedented challenges from human activities. Regenerative ecology offers a transformative approach to healing and revitalizing these systems by mimicking the natural world's inherent ability to restore itself. This innovative field emphasizes collaboration between humans and nature, fostering a harmonious relationship that benefits both parties. By implementing practices such as agroforestry, permaculture, and rewilding, we can create a future where landscapes are not only viable but actively contribute to the well-being of all life forms.

Reclaiming Nature's Patterns: Design Principles for Regenerative Craft

Regenerative craft embraces harmony with nature, drawing inspiration from its intricate patterns and processes. By emulating these natural cycles, we can create objects that are not only aesthetically pleasing but also responsible. This approach promotes a mindful and conscious relationship with the materials we use, reducing our impact on the environment.

At its core, regenerative craft is about evolution. It's about recycling materials in innovative ways, protecting natural resources, and fostering a circular system of production and consumption. By embracing these principles, we can craft objects that are both useful and deeply connected to the natural world.

  • Examples of this approach include the use of locally sourced materials, organic dyes, and traditional crafting techniques that avoid waste.
  • By acknowledging the beauty and resilience of nature, regenerative craft offers a path toward a more eco-conscious future.
